Restaurant Le Vivier in Quiberon, France, is a renowned seafood restaurant perched on the dramatic cliffs of the Quiberon peninsula in Brittany. Situated directly on the Rte du Vivier, this establishment offers an exceptional dining experience with panoramic views of the rugged Atlantic coastline. At an elevation of approximately 62 metres, it provides a unique vantage point to appreciate the wild beauty of the French coast.

Yes, making a reservation is mandatory, especially given its popularity and magnificent views. Visitors frequently highlight the need to book in advance to secure a table at this excellent seafood restaurant.
Restaurant Le Vivier in Quiberon specializes in fresh seafood. Guests often praise its high-quality oysters, mussels, and shrimp, served with breathtaking views of the Atlantic Ocean.
